Facility Overview

Digital Fortress operates a colocation data center facility in Piscataway, New Jersey, strategically positioned in one of the Northeast's key technology corridors. Located at 201 Centennial Ave Building B, this facility serves organizations requiring reliable data center infrastructure in the greater New York metropolitan area while maintaining proximity to major business centers and connectivity hubs.

The Piscataway location provides colocation customers with access to enterprise-grade infrastructure in a market known for its robust telecommunications infrastructure and business-friendly environment. As part of the broader New York-New Jersey data center ecosystem, this facility offers organizations an alternative to higher-cost Manhattan deployments while maintaining excellent connectivity to regional and national networks.

About Colocation in Piscataway

Piscataway Data Center Market

Piscataway occupies a strategic position within New Jersey's established data center corridor, benefiting from the state's role as a major telecommunications hub serving the greater New York metropolitan area. The region has developed into a significant colocation market due to its combination of robust infrastructure, competitive operating costs compared to Manhattan alternatives, and excellent connectivity to major business centers.

The area's appeal stems from several key factors including access to diverse power sources, established telecommunications infrastructure, and proximity to major fiber routes connecting the Northeast corridor. New Jersey's relatively stable regulatory environment and business-friendly policies have contributed to sustained data center investment and development throughout the region.

Connectivity and Geographic Advantages

The Piscataway area benefits from its position along major fiber routes that connect New York City financial districts with regional and national networks. This infrastructure density provides colocation customers with access to multiple carrier options and redundant pathway diversity. The location offers reasonable proximity to key peering points and internet exchanges while maintaining lower real estate and operational costs than urban alternatives.

From a disaster recovery perspective, the location provides geographic separation from primary New York City sites while remaining accessible for business continuity operations. The area's relatively low exposure to natural disasters, combined with modern infrastructure standards, supports reliable data center operations.
